Ticket #4471 — Cron drift on Tocklight schedulers

Jobs on the batch tier are firing 3–7 minutes late, and it's getting worse weekly. Suspect NTP config drift after the Larchfield migration, but not confirmed. Investigation notes are attached for whoever inherits this. Needs sign-off before we close it out. Sign-off owner:

account owner for hahig-fahag: Pelael Istax Novys

14:10 — Migration of the nightly cron jobs to the Lattica workflow engine completed. Note for the contractor: the old crontab on the batch host is disabled, not deleted, pending a two-week bake. All schedules now live in Lattica definitions; retries are engine-managed. The migration run's trace token is recorded below.

build token for tajeg-bajep: htk14_409ba9df6b8acb

## Break-Glass: PixHoard Image Cache

New folks: if the PixHoard image cache leaks memory and OOMs the Renner nodes, don't wait for approvals. Restart via the break-glass account, file an incident, and notify the cache owner. Access is audited. The break-glass account unlocks with the recovery passphrase below.

recovery phrase for kagaf-yajof: fraax-quenwyn-lamion

Subject: Formula sandbox cut-over complete

Hi Renata,

The cut-over finished at 02:10 with no rollbacks. User-supplied formulas in Tallyforge now execute inside the Quickcell sandbox with per-request CPU and memory caps; the legacy interpreter is disabled everywhere. We replayed yesterday's workbook traffic and results matched. Production is now running with the following configuration values.

config for bahop-baduf:
[kasion]
team = lamath
access_code = ac_d807e5
host = kasion.paliqcloud.corp
port = 4000
owner = julix.tamvan
peer = frair.qorvelsoft.local

MANAGEMENT MEETING MINUTES — Tollery Goods

Present: sales leads, operations, finance.

Finance confirmed a write-down of obsolete Fernline inventory, roughly 9% of stock value. Affected SKUs will be pulled from quoting tools this week. Discounting of remaining units requires director approval. Sales leads should redirect pipeline toward the Arbor series. Further background appears in the note below.

board note of kadug-tawig: Only 5 of the 100 pilot accounts renewed Oliath, so a churn review is set for April 15.